St Georges Day Church Service

On Sunday the 26 April 2009 over 40 cadets and staff from 487,489,493 Sqns and 487 DF attended a church service to celebrate England 's National day and support the annual event that was organised by the Birmingham Federation of Ex Service Association.

The service was attended by the current Lord Mayor of Birmingham Mr Chauhdry Abdul Rashid JP who spoke with cadets after the service.

Warwickshire and Birmingham Wing once again made an excellent impression to all that attended. The chairman of the Federation Mr John Dolphin said the cadets have done our organisation proud with their smart and impressive turnout, he thanked them for their attendance.

Flt Lt Chris Mumford the Officer In Charge said " Once again Squadrons have come together to support a local event that puts our Wing in the public eye and celebrates our national day. Thank you for your support.
